In every animated film
that Brad Bird has done, there has been 1 character with the name of a Simpsons
character.
The Iron Giant: Kent Mansley
(Kent Brockman)
The Incredibles:
Edna Mode (Edna
Krabappel)
Ratatouille: Skinner (Principal Seymour
Skinner)
Brad was an executive consultant for [i]The
Simpsons[/i], so these could be possible nods to the show.
